Output e6a86b3125d54f08715f73e0e32cc156fac9b171047b233154dbb59b4d0a7514:0

value
8456844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d06caf95418daec303e0555ac65f542a48c6005 OP_EQUAL
address
37FhHDqL2ZgjcMMcqyYbghyfeaoBsySx2D
transaction
e6a86b3125d54f08715f73e0e32cc156fac9b171047b233154dbb59b4d0a7514
spent
true